Basketball Court On Concrete. making a court requires excavating the area and laying concrete, so it may not be the best project for a novice. concrete is the best choice if you want a basketball court that will last very long and require little upkeep. knowing how to mix, pour, spread, and smooth concrete is essential to build a usable backyard basketball court. turning your backyard into a concrete basketball court is an exciting venture that promises endless fun and. a typical concrete pad for a backyard basketball court will consist of a 4″ pad with steel reinforced rebar and saw cut expansion joints. the ideal base for a versacourt basketball court is a 4” thick concrete slab using 3000 psi concrete and #4 rebar reinforcements. While they do take up a lot of space and require a bit of commitment to install, you'll be able to play whenever you feel like it! A common alternative to concrete is an asphalt pad. The key point is to ensure that your concrete is level and has minimal slope.
